Yahoo! Messenger remains one of the most popular desktop IM clients around, and its users are now able to <a href="http://www.ymessengerblog.com/blog/2010/11/16/introducing-the-new-yahoo-messenger-beta/">get a taste of what's coming in version 11</a>. Like its biggest competition -- Windows Live Messenger -- Y! Messenger 11 is about creating a more current, social messaging app. <br />
<br />
One of the biggest additions is Facebook chat support -- which works nicely, though former Squadder Brad Linder noted that Meebo thought I was offline. Twitter support has been added, and Messenger 11 also offers write-once-post-everywhere updates to Facebook, Twitter, and Yahoo! Pulse. More social gaming options have been added, and will soon include <a href="http://downloadsquad.switched.com/2010/11/16/yahoo-launches-mafia-wars-and-fishville/">Zynga's Mafia Wars and Fishville</a>. Yahoo! Messenger 11 also allows multiple sign-ins, so you won't get disconnected from your desktop if you sign in on your mobile device. Windows 7 users can change status, send messages, and sign in and out via Messenger 11's jump list.<br />
<br />
In his announcement, Yahoo's John Dunning also has some good news for Android users. Yahoo! Messenger for Android will be updated soon with better video chat support. Currently, only users with an EVO or MyTouch 4G can utilize the feature, but additional handset support is on the way.<br />

</a>Yahoo has just launched Mafia Wars and FishVille, two games developed by <a href="http://downloadsquad.switched.com/tag/Zynga/">Zynga</a>, the company best known for <a href="http://downloadsquad.switched.com/tag/FarmVille/">FarmVille</a> and its other games on the Facebook platform. In the past few months though, Zynga has shifted away from being tied exclusively to Facebook and has <a href="http://downloadsquad.switched.com/2010/02/04/zynga-brings-farmville-to-windows-live-messenger-and-msn-games/">launched its games on Windows Live Messenger, MSN Games</a> -- and now Yahoo. <br />
<br />
Mafia Wars and FishVille will appear in Yahoo Messenger, Yahoo Games, My Yahoo, Yahoo Pulse and Yahoo's browser toolbar. Starting the Zynga integration with just two games -- and not the most popular ones (where's FarmVille?) -- clearly means that Yahoo is in sort of a testing phase. If all goes well, expect to see more Zynga titles on Yahoo's properties soon.<br />

Both apps now support contact sync between Yahoo Contacts and your smartphone's address book.<br />
<br />
Yahoo Messenger for Android finally has built-in support for video calls, a feature that <a href="http://downloadsquad.switched.com/2010/10/08/new-yahoo-messenger-for-iphone-and-android-will-have-video-chat/">Yahoo has announced a while back</a> but that until now has only <a href="http://downloadsquad.switched.com/2010/10/12/yahoo-challenge-facetime-brings-iphone-to-android-pc-video-calling-with-messenger/">made its way into Yahoo's iOS apps</a>. There are caveats though. First, you need to be running Android 2.2 or newer to get the video chat feature. Then, it requires the installation of the Yahoo Messenger Video Add-On to work. And finally, video is only supported on the T-Mobile myTouch 4G and the HTC Evo 4G at the moment -- support for more devices is reportedly in the works. The new Messenger app now also has enhanced photo and video sharing capabilities. <br />
<br />
The new Yahoo Mail for Android brings support for multiple accounts and enhanced photo viewing. The app creates a gallery that's automatically populated with all the photos you've received or sent, so you don't have to go to each individual message to find a specific attachment.<br />
<br />

Last month we brought you <a href="http://downloadsquad.switched.com/2010/09/16/new-yahoo-mail-to-be-sexier-faster-and-more-social/">a sneak peek</a> at the new Yahoo Mail interface -- and as of today <a href="http://features.mail.yahoo.com/">anyone can sign up</a>. Other than the usual slew of new features -- a virus scanner, spam protection, <a href="http://downloadsquad.switched.com/2010/09/13/yahoo-mail-update-to-bring-cleaner-look-better-performance/">sexy mobile clients</a> -- this launch also heralds the launch of a <em>very </em>purple theme... which you can't seem to change...<br />
<br />
There's an accompanying <a href="http://developer.yahoo.com/blogs/ydn/posts/2010/10/yahoo-mail-beta/">Yahoo! Developer Network blog post</a> if you want details of the technical changes behind the new Beta. Most notably, Yahoo deployed a bunch of efficient HTTP proxies around the world that significantly speed up connectivity if you're not based near Yahoo's mail servers in the U.S. They also overhauled the <i>rendering </i>of the website itself<i>,</i> utilizing <a href="http://developer.yahoo.com/yui/3/">YUI 3</a>, CSS3, and anything else that could reduce the amount of clunky HTML required -- gone are &lt;table&gt; elements!<br />
<br />
All in all, the changes make for a much smoother Yahoo Mail experience. A lot of the cruft has been removed -- so much so that it looks a bit like Gmail, but with a "social" landing page tacked on the front. Let's not forget that Yahoo Mail, at least <a href="http://news.cnet.com/8301-30684_3-10311150-265.html">as of last year</a>, <em>owns </em>the U.S. email market -- it's twice the size of Windows Hotmail and almost three times the size of Gmail. So if being constrained to Wi-Fi-only video calling and only if both ends use either an iPhone 4 or the newest iPod Touch are the kinds of things that annoy you and only hinder your use of mobile video chat, rather than make the whole experience user friendly, Yahoo might have a solution.<br />
<br />
Yahoo's upcoming version of its <a href="http://blogs.reuters.com/mediafile/2010/10/07/new-yahoo-app-to-challenge-apple-facetime-on-iphone/">Messenger app for iPhone and Android</a> will have video chat capabilities, according to David Katz, Yahoo's VP of Mobile for the Americas. The app will be free and work both via Wi-Fi and the carrier's network. Aside from video chatting with one another, its users will also be able to video call those who have Yahoo Messenger on their computers.<br />
<br />
The ability to video chat with people on computers is one of the most requested features for Apple's FaceTime, and while that was <a href="http://downloadsquad.switched.com/2010/09/13/facetime-video-chat-to-hit-windows-and-os-x-desktops-soon/">rumored to be on its way</a>, it hasn't been officially announced yet. Perhaps the fact that a competitor with Yahoo's brand recognition is implementing the features that people are missing in FaceTime will make Apple work faster on getting them out.<br />
<br />

Not all two quadrillion digits -- <em>just </em>that one digit (which is a binary 0, if you're wondering).<br />
<br />
The calculation was made possible by <a href="http://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Hadoop">Hadoop</a>, an open source implementation of Google's extensively-used <a href="http://labs.google.com/papers/mapreduce.html">MapReduce</a>. Yahoo is now also presumably working on something that will make use of it (but considering Bing now powers Yahoo search, I'm not quite sure what they'd be using it for!)<br />
<br />
As for whether the 2,000,000,000,000,000th digit of pi actually has a use, I'll leave as an exercise to you guys. <a href="http://news.cnet.com/8301-1023_3-20016158-93.html?part=rss&amp;subj=news&amp;tag=2547-1_3-0-20">Cnet is reporting</a> that a "Minty" (the project's codename) upgrade is coming and will include not only a cleaner, sexier interface but also greatly improved performance. Yahoo! hopes the changes will help stem the tide of users that are migrating to other services; they have lost 7% of their total base since this time last year. In that same period, Gmail grew 22%, and Hotmail grew a modest 3%.<br />
<br />
Yahoo! has already lost the number one spot in India to Gmail. <p>There's a new redesign afoot over at Flickr, and it's a big one! It's not actually implemented quite yet, but you can <a href="http://www.flickr.com/photobetaoptin/">opt-in to activate it for your account</a>, which would let you use the new design when viewing Flickr photo pages. Other people would still see your account as normal if they haven't opted-in yet -- at least until Flickr makes it the new default design, at which point it will be "the exclusive viewing option for all images on Flickr."</p>
<p>First and foremost, they've finally changed the basic page layout to a slightly wider format, and changed the default image width from 500 pixels to 640 pixels. A jump like that makes a world of difference, but they didn't stop there. Instead of the classic "view all sizes" option being located directly on the front page, it's now an option in the "Actions" drop-down menu just above the image. Users can also either click on the image itself, or a magnification icon above the image to open a lightbox. The large size of the image is displayed in the lightbox.</p>

The watchful eyes at <a href="http://www.phoronix.com/scan.php?page=news_item&amp;px=NzkyNg">Phoronix</a> noticed that a pair of <a href="https://lists.ubuntu.com/archives/ubuntu-devel/2010-January/030065.html">small changes were announced yesterday</a> on the Ubuntu dev list. Both will affect the browser in Lucid Lynx -- and both have to do with search.<br />
<br />
The more subtle of the two is a small tweak within Firefox. When a user changes his or her default search, the Ubuntu start page's search box will send queries to that provider. While most users may never see this in action (just about everyone sets a custom home page, right?), it's a nice change and keeps the search experience consistent.<br />
<br />
Now on to the not-so-subtle change.<br />
<br />
In the same post, Canonical's Rick Spencer also announced that a revenue sharing deal has been reached and <a href="http://downloadsquad.switched.com/tag/Yahoo/">Yahoo</a>! will replace Google as the default search option. Spencer stresses that the deal in no way affects the user's ability to change to a different engine and I'm fairly confident that most Ubuntu users are savvy enough to know how to do that.<br />
<br />
The deal will provide additional income for Canonical -- which Spencer says will "will help Canonical to provide developers and resources to continue the open development of Ubuntu and the Ubuntu Platform." That's certainly good news. After all, if you allow users to download your OS for free, it's fairly critical to have alternative revenue streams to fuel your business.<br />
<br />

Virtualization software maker <a href="http://www.zimbrablog.com/blog/archives/2010/01/zimbra-to-join-vmware.html">VMWare has acquired Zimbra</a>, a company that essentially provides a web-based alternative to Outlook. <br />
<br />
Yahoo! purchased Zimbra a few years back and used the startup's technology to tweak Yahoo! Mail and Yahoo! Calendar. But Zimbra has always been a bit more enterprise-based than Yahoo!, so it wasn't exactly a perfect fit. <br />
<br />
VMWare gets all of Zimbra's intellectual property, but Yahoo! will still be able to use the company's email and communication technology, so don't expect any major changes to Yahoo! Mail right away. <br />
<br />
The acquisition brings together two big players in virtualization and cloud computing technology, which could lead to powerful new web apps. VMWare will <a href="http://blogs.vmware.com/console/2010/01/vmware-to-acquire-zimbra.html">continue to support Zimbra's existing products</a>.
